Cabbage Tree Swamp Road, Superintendent's Office, Auckland, 80th March, 1857. rTENDERS will be received at this office until -*■ noon of Monday next, the 6th April, for Carting Scoria Ash, at per Cubic yard, required for the improvement of the above road, from its junction with the Mount Eden Road. Information to be obtained at this office. J. Williamson, Superintendent. Wharf Tramways. Superintendent's Office Auckland, March 30th, 1857. rpENDERS will be received at this office, until -*- noon of Monday, the 18th May next, for the supply of such quantity of 1^ inch by I inch of iron, as may be required for repairing the present and laying down new .Tramways on the Queen-street Wharf. (Signed) J. Williamson, Superintendent. Carting.

Superintendent's Office, Auckland, 30th March, 1857. rriENDERS will be received at this Office, until •*• noon of Saturday next, the 4th April, for whatever carting may be required by the Provincial Government, for the six months ending 30th September next. Information may be obtained at this Office. (Signed) J. Williamson, Superintendent. Totara Files. Superintendent's Office, March 3rd, 1857. rjiENDERS will be received at this Office, -*- until noon of Monday the 13th April next, for the supply and delivery of such quantity of TOTARA PILES as may be required for the construction of Piers in the Auckland and Manuka*i Harbours. Particulars as to dimensions of Piles, &c, may be obtained on application at this office. J. Williamson, j Superintendent. Mangarei Road, Superintendent's Office, Auckland, March 23, 1857. rpENDERS will be received at this Office, -■- until noon of Tuesday the 31st inst., for the construction of Three Pipes on the Road leading from Otahuhu to Mangarei. Information may be obtained at this office. J. Williamson, Superintendent. Addition to Stockade. Superintendent's Office, Auckland, March 24, 1857. rpENDERS will be received at this office until ■*• noon of Monday, the 6th April next, for the erection of additional buildings to the Stockade at Mount Eden. Plans and specification of the work may be seen at tbis office. J. Williamson, Superintendent.
